Understanding Low Power Communication Relay
A Low Power Communication Relay is a communication device that facilitates the extension of signal range and enhances the reliability of wireless networks by acting as a relay node. Unlike traditional communication systems, which rely on high-power devices to maintain strong signals, LPCRs operate with minimal energy consumption, making them ideal for environments where power efficiency is critical.
At its core, the LPCR takes incoming signals from a source node, amplifies or retransmits them, and sends them to the destination. This process ensures that wireless signals can travel over longer distances or through obstacles, effectively overcoming limitations posed by signal attenuation and interference.
